A major trend shaping current market intelligence is the global shift from fossil fuels to renewable energy sources. This transformation is being driven by climate change concerns, ambitious carbon neutrality targets, and growing environmental awareness. Countries are scaling back coal-based generation and prioritizing investment in wind, solar, and hydroelectric power. Market data shows that solar and wind capacity additions have consistently outpaced fossil fuels in the past several years.

Intelligence reports also indicate strong growth in distributed energy resources. Rooftop solar panels, microgrids, and on-site energy generation for commercial and industrial users are gaining traction, particularly in regions with high electricity costs or unreliable grid infrastructure. These decentralized models not only provide energy security but also reduce transmission losses and empower local communities.

Geographical analysis reveals significant regional variations in power generation trends. In North America, aging infrastructure and emission regulations are encouraging modernization and renewable integration. The U.S. and Canada are investing in grid upgrades, battery storage, and offshore wind projects. Meanwhile, Europe remains a leader in clean energy policies, with a strong push for solar expansion, hydrogen innovation, and cross-border electricity trade.

Asia-Pacific presents a dynamic mix of rapid demand growth and energy diversification. China and India continue to lead in renewable installations while balancing the need for stable base-load power from coal and nuclear. Southeast Asian nations are increasingly exploring hybrid power solutions, combining solar with diesel or battery storage to meet rural electrification goals.

In contrast, Latin America benefits from rich renewable resources, especially hydropower and solar. Countries like Brazil and Chile are positioning themselves as clean energy leaders in the region. Africa and the Middle East are also making strides, with solar megaprojects and gas-fired generation gaining momentum. Market intelligence highlights the importance of political stability, regulatory frameworks, and financing options in driving project success in these areas.

Technological innovation is another critical pillar of power generation market intelligence. Digital transformation is revolutionizing the sector through automation, smart metering, predictive maintenance, and AI-driven analytics. Smart grid deployment enables real-time monitoring and load balancing, while digital twins and simulation tools optimize power plant performance. These advancements improve efficiency, reduce downtime, and lower operational costs—factors that are increasingly valued in today’s competitive environment.

Investment intelligence provides insight into capital flows, mergers and acquisitions, and project financing. The shift toward ESG (Environmental, Social, and Governance) investing has directed more funds into sustainable energy projects. Green bonds, climate funds, and blended finance models are accelerating the rollout of clean power infrastructure. Understanding investor sentiment and funding trends is key to securing capital and managing risk in this evolving landscape.

Competitive intelligence tracks the strategies of leading players, from traditional utilities diversifying into renewables to tech startups disrupting the market with innovative solutions. Companies are exploring new business models, such as energy-as-a-service, virtual power plants, and peer-to-peer trading platforms. Monitoring these developments helps market participants stay ahead of the curve and refine their approach to growth.

Policy and regulatory intelligence is equally vital. Government actions, such as feed-in tariffs, renewable portfolio standards, and carbon taxes, can drastically alter market dynamics. A clear view of current and anticipated policy changes allows stakeholders to align their strategies with national and regional energy goals.
